Three Harvey middle schoolers sing in All-County Chorus

On Sunday, March 9, the halls of New Rochelle High School were alive with the sound of music as some of Westchester County’s most talented young vocalists took the stage for the All-County Chorus concert. Among them were three of Harvey’s own — sixth grader Sabine Weiss and eighth graders Jadyn Lurie and Drew Scarfone —who proudly represented The Harvey School in this prestigious event.

Nominated by Harvey Choir Director William Norman, these dedicated students spent weeks preparing for this incredible opportunity, and their hard work was evident in every note they sang. Their voices blended beautifully with the ensemble, contributing to a truly breathtaking performance that filled the auditorium with soaring harmonies.

We are so proud of Sabine, Jadyn, and Drew for their commitment to music and for sharing their talents with the wider community. Their participation in the Westchester County School Music Association (WCSMA) All-County Chorus Concert is a testament to their passion and dedication.
